Overview

Nestled on the scenic coast of New Zealand, Pounui Lagoon at Ocean Beach is a pristine natural gem awaiting exploration. This stunning locale boasts a beach stretching as far as the eye can see, with golden sands underfoot and a serene ambiance all around. Visitors to Pounui Lagoon can immerse themselves in a variety of activities including swimming in the tranquil waters, picnicking by the shore, bird watching, and indulging in leisurely walks along the beach. Despite its natural beauty and array of activities, Pounui Lagoon has few amenities, so plan your trip accordingly, although it does not allow dogs, has no restroom facilities, no accessibility features for individuals with disabilities, prohibits nude bathing, and does not have provisions for camping or surfing.

Parking

Parking at Pounui Lagoon is straightforward, given its remote location which often ensures ample space for visitors. There isn't a designated parking lot, indicating that parking is essentially free but might require a bit of a walk to reach the beach from where one finds a spot along the road. The lack of a parking fee adds to the appeal for those seeking a day out without the worry of additional costs, though it is important to arrive early during peak times to secure the best spot.
